HC Deb 23 March 1995 vol 257 cc346-7W
Mr. Ron Davies

To ask the Secretary of State for Wales what is his Department's policy in respect of civil servants whose name, position and telephone numbers are not publicly available answering queries from members of the public and what is the external distribution of his Department's internal telephone numbers. [18500]

Mr. Redwood

Welsh Office staff answering queries from the public are normally expected to give their names, in line with the principles of the citizens charter. Their office telephone numbers are available from the Welsh Office exchange. The Welsh Office internal telephone directory is sent on request to central Government bodies, non-departmental public bodies and the National Audit Office.
